I work evenings in the operating room at our local hospital. Since getting away for meals can be difficult, we occasionally plan potlucks. I'm frequently asked to bring my "chocolate cake with the special icing". -Irene Peery Charlottesville, Virginia
Nutritional Facts 1 serving (1 slice) equals 394 calories, 18 g fat (5 g saturated fat), 30 mg cholesterol, 361 mg sodium, 56 g carbohydrate, 1 g fiber, 4 g protein.

I can't say I tried the whole recipe- I only tried the icing part and made my favorite chocolate cake recipe for it. The icing is a nice change from very sugary icings and is pretty easy. If you do not have cornstarch on hand you can try doubling that amount and using flour instead- it works great. The icing makes the cake seem extra-moist and is so yummy!

Very good recipe, very moist. For those of you who said this recipe was dry, try sifting your flour then measure out by spooning into measuring cup and level off with spoon.

We found the cake itself to be a bit on the dry side, but the frosting is, indeed, special! It is easy to make and is as glossy as it looks in the above photo. I use the frosting for my smaller cakes and as a filling between cake layers. It sets up quickly, so I make separate batches if I am using it as a filling and as a glaze for the top layer, too.
